XML 83 R5.htm IDEA: XBRL DOCUMENT v2.4.1.9
CONSOLIDATED BALANCE SHEETS (PARENTHETICALS) (USD $)
In Millions, except Per Share data, unless otherwise specified
Mar. 31, 2015
Dec. 31, 2014
Preferred Stock, Non-voting, No Par Value $ 0tap_PreferredStockNonVotingNoParValue $ 0tap_PreferredStockNonVotingNoParValue
Preferred Stock, Shares Authorized 25.0us-gaap_PreferredStockSharesAuthorized 25.0us-gaap_PreferredStockSharesAuthorized
Preferred Stock, Shares Issued 0us-gaap_PreferredStockSharesIssued 0us-gaap_PreferredStockSharesIssued
Treasury Stock, Shares 7.5us-gaap_TreasuryStockShares 7.5us-gaap_TreasuryStockShares
Common Class A [Member]    
Common Stock, Par or Stated Value Per Share $ 0.01us-gaap_CommonStockParOrStatedValuePerShare
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
$ 0.01us-gaap_CommonStockParOrStatedValuePerShare
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
Common Stock, Shares Authorized 500.0us-gaap_CommonStockSharesAuthorized
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
500.0us-gaap_CommonStockSharesAuthorized
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
Common Stock, Shares, Issued 2.6us-gaap_CommonSt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
2.6us-gaap_CommonSt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
Common Stock, Shares, Outstanding 2.6us-gaap_CommonStockSharesOutstanding
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
2.6us-gaap_CommonStockSharesOutstanding
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assAMember
Common Class B [Member]    
Common Stock, Par or Stated Value Per Share $ 0.01us-gaap_CommonStockParOrStatedValuePerShare
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assBMember
$ 0.01us-gaap_CommonStockParOrStatedValuePerShare
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assBMember
Common Stock, Shares Authorized 500.0us-gaap_CommonStockSharesAuthorized
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assBMember
500.0us-gaap_CommonStockSharesAuthorized
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assBMember
Common Stock, Shares, Issued 170.7us-gaap_CommonSt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assBMember
169.9us-gaap_CommonSt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= us-gaap_CommonClassBMember
Class A Exchangeable Shares [Member]    
Exchangeable Stock, No Par Value $ 0tap_ExchangeableStockNoParValue
/ us-gaap_StatementClassOfStockAxis
= tap_ClassExchangeableSharesMember
$ 0tap_ExchangeableStockNoParValue
/ us-gaap_StatementClassOfStockAxis
= tap_ClassExchangeableSharesMember
Exchangeable Stock, Shares Issued 2.9tap_ExchangeableSt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= tap_ClassExchangeableSharesMember
2.9tap_ExchangeableSt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= tap_ClassExchangeableSharesMember
Exchangeable Stock, Shares Outstanding 2.9tap_ExchangeableStockSharesOutstanding
/ us-gaap_StatementClassOfStockAxis
= tap_ClassExchangeableSharesMember
2.9tap_ExchangeableStockSharesOutstanding
/ us-gaap_StatementClassOfStockAxis
= tap_ClassExchangeableSharesMember
Class B Exchangeable Shares [Member]    
Exchangeable Stock, No Par Value $ 0tap_ExchangeableStockNoParValue
/ us-gaap_StatementClassOfStockAxis
= tap_ClassBExchangeableSharesMember
$ 0tap_ExchangeableStockNoParValue
/ us-gaap_StatementClassOfStockAxis
= tap_ClassBExchangeableSharesMember
Exchangeable Stock, Shares Issued 17.5tap_ExchangeableSt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= tap_ClassBExchangeableSharesMember
17.6tap_ExchangeableStockSharesIssued
/ us-gaap_StatementClassOfStockAxis
= tap_ClassBExchangeableSharesMember
Exchangeable Stock, Shares Outstanding 17.5tap_ExchangeableStockSharesOutstanding
/ us-gaap_StatementClassOfStockAxis
= tap_ClassBExchangeableSharesMember
17.6tap_ExchangeableStockSharesOutstanding
/ us-gaap_StatementClassOfStockAxis
= tap_ClassBExchangeableSharesMember